• Stars
    star
    286
  • Rank 141,703 (Top 3 %)
  • Language
    Dart
  • License
    BSD 3-Clause "New...
  • Created almost 4 years ago
  • Updated 10 months ago

Reviews

There are no reviews yet. Be the first to send feedback to the community and the maintainers!

Repository Details

E-Learn is a beautiful open-source education app for Android. It is built with Dart on top of Google's Flutter Framework.

icon E-Learning

E-Learn is a beautiful open-source education app for Android. It is built with Dart on top of Google's Flutter Framework. E-Learn UI Mockup

List of Contents

  1. Demo
  2. Support
  3. Dependencies
  4. Usage
  5. Contributing
  6. License
  7. Contributors

Demo

Screens

Explore Planner Overlay Videos Leaderboard
Global Leaderboard NavDrawer Search Search Results Profile
Onboarding 1 Onboarding 2 Sign-in Screen Subjects Close Subjects Close
Video Info Forum Help Settings Test

Support

If you like what we do, and would want to help us continue doing it, consider sponsoring this project.

Buy Me A Coffee

Dependencies

The following packages are needed for the development of this application.

  • provider: ^4.1.3 for caching data, and state management
  • fluttertoast: ^4.0.1 for toast notifications
  • shared_preferences: ^0.5.7 for storing settings like app state
  • firebase_core: ^0.4.4+3 for firebase core
  • firebase_auth: ^0.16.0 for user auth
  • google_sign_in: ^4.4.4 for Google sign in support
  • flare_splash_screen: ^3.0.1 for the animated splash screen
  • flutter_svg: 0.17.4 for svg assets
  • firebase_analytics: ^5.0.16 for analytics

More details about these can be found in the pubspec.yaml file.

Usage

More information about the releases can be found in the Release tab.

Contributing

First off, thank you for considering contributing to e-learning app. It's people like you that make e-learning app such a great app.

To start your lovely journey with e-learning app, first read the contributing guidelines and then fork the repo to start contributing!

License

This app is licensed under the BSD 3-Clause License. Any Usage of the source code must follow the below license.

BSD 3-Clause License

Copyright (c) 2020 Hash Studios
All rights reserved.

Redistribution and use in source and binary forms, with or without
modification, are permitted provided that the following conditions are met:

1. Redistributions of source code must retain the above copyright notice, this
   list of conditions and the following disclaimer.

2. Redistributions in binary form must reproduce the above copyright notice,
   this list of conditions and the following disclaimer in the documentation
   and/or other materials provided with the distribution.

3. Neither the name of the copyright holder nor the names of its
   contributors may be used to endorse or promote products derived from
   this software without specific prior written permission.

THIS SOFTWARE IS PROVIDED BY THE COPYRIGHT HOLDERS AND CONTRIBUTORS "AS IS"
AND 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E
I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E ARE
DISCLAIMED. IN NO EVENT SHALL THE COPYRIGHT HOLDER OR CONTRIBUTORS BE LIABLE
FOR ANY DIRECT, INDIRECT, INCIDENTAL, SPECIAL, EXEMPLARY, OR CONSEQUENTIAL
DAMAGES (INCLUDING, BUT NOT LIMITED TO, PROCUREMENT OF SUBSTITUTE GOODS OR
SERVICES; LOSS OF USE, DATA, OR PROFITS; OR BUSINESS INTERRUPTION) HOWEVER
C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Y,
O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E
O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
DISCLAIMER: Google Play and the Google Play logo are trademarks of Google LLC.

Contributors

More Repositories

1

Prism

Prism is a beautiful open-source wallpapers app for Android. It is built with Dart on top of Google's Flutter Framework.
Dart
559
star
2

Kivy-BMI-App

This app is a cross-platform BMI Calculator which is completely developed using Python3 and kivy framework.
Python
41
star
3

ariel-news-app

News App developed with Flutter featuring beautiful UI, category-based news, story for faster news reading, inbuilt article viewer, share feature, and more.
Dart
38
star
4

Kivy-Chat-App

This is a cross-platform chat app developed completely in python3 along with the kivy framework and kivymd widgets.
Python
35
star
5

flutter-notes-app

A Fluttter based notes app with photo-notes support!
Dart
30
star
6

chatme-flutter

A chatting app made with Flutter and FireBase. It supports GIPHY gifs, images, stcikers, dark mode, custom animations, google login, online storage, beautiful UI and more.
Dart
23
star
7

ggsipu_notice

This is a beautiful neumorphic noticeboard app for Guru Gobind Singh Indraprastha University. This works on both Android and iOS.
Dart
22
star
8

eco_commerce_app

Eco Commerce is a beautiful app build with Google's Flutter Framework. It aims to build a useful, and functional platform helping people to sell stuff.
Dart
20
star
9

Kivy-Tic-Tac-Toe

This app is a cross-platform Tic-Tac-Toe game which is completely developed using Python3 and kivy framework.
Python
17
star
10

Music-Player

A simple music player made using Flutter.
Dart
15
star
11

qr-scanner-flutter

A QR code/ barcode scanner made using Flutter.
Dart
10
star
12

stocks_app

This is a beautiful stocks tracking app, developed using Flutter.
Dart
9
star
13

healthapp

Dart
7
star
14

Flutter-Portfolio-App

This is a simple developer portfolio app made using flutter.
Dart
6
star
15

algoking

Algorithm Toolbox is an Android app for C++, Python and DART algorithms. It shows the codes as well as its explanation with various examples.
Dart
6
star
16

stay-safe-flutter-app

A COVID-19 case tracker app which basically fetches latest data from an API and display it beautifully according to countries.
Dart
5
star
17

Kivy-Binary-Clock

This is a cross-platform binary clock app developed completely in python3 along with the kivy framework and kivymd widgets.
Python
4
star